Shulem Deen is an American author and essayist, best known for his memoir, "All Who Go Do Not Return," which chronicles his life in and eventual departure from the Skverer Hasidic community. Through his evocative prose, Deen explores themes of faith, identity, and the complexities of leaving a deeply insular world. His work has been featured in prominent publications, earning praise for its candid and insightful narrative. Deen is also a board member of Footsteps, an organization supporting individuals transitioning from ultra-Orthodox communities. He writes and speaks widely about his experiences and issues of religious and cultural transformation.
